Lead the Switzerland Named Sales Team driving revenue growth and brand awareness at Cloudflare, focusing on enterprise client management and sales strategy development.
Job Location: Switzerland
About the Department
Account Executives, Business Development Representatives, Solution Engineers, Customer Success, and Sales Operations - all working together help our customers adopt Cloudflare and create great Internet-enabled experiences.
The sales team at Cloudflare helps customers solve real, technical problems while creating the revenue streams that help the company provide free service to millions in our community.
About the Role
This isn't a job for a manager who sits on the sidelines. We're looking for a proven sales leader-a true player-coach-to lead our Switzerland Named Sales Team. You'll be a high-impact, hands-on leader, driving the team to hunt and close multi-million dollar deals with the region's largest enterprise and Fortune 1000 accounts. If you have a track record of building and scaling elite sales teams, a deep-seated desire to win, and are ready to lead from the front, this is your opportunity.
As a Sales Manager on the DACH team, you will own the end-to-end success of the Switzerland Named Sales Team. This is a player-coach role where you will be expected to not only manage but actively mentor, coach, and strategize with your team on their most critical deals. Your mission is to double down on our growth with a relentless focus on hunting and winning new logo enterprise accounts. You will be directly accountable for driving significant revenue growth, building a world-class team, and solidifying Cloudflare's market position in Switzerland.
The position will require leadership that spans go-to-market strategy development, managing Enterprise Account Executives and key account planning program development and implementation, executive relationship mapping and alignment, cultivating deep levels of trust and product co-creation, balancing short term with long term sales cycles and collaborating extensively cross-functionally to bring to bear product, marketing, support, success, solution engineering and channel onto our highest growth potential accounts. The goal is cultivating delighted, referenceable, multi-million dollar (ACV) large enterprise Cloudflare customers who obtain business value from today's portfolio and our future roadmap.
Drive a high-performance sales culture centered on accountability and results. Your success will be measured by your team's ability to consistently exceed quarterly and annual targets. This means:
Examples of desired skills, knowledge and qualifications
About the Department
Account Executives, Business Development Representatives, Solution Engineers, Customer Success, and Sales Operations - all working together help our customers adopt Cloudflare and create great Internet-enabled experiences.
The sales team at Cloudflare helps customers solve real, technical problems while creating the revenue streams that help the company provide free service to millions in our community.
About the Role
This isn't a job for a manager who sits on the sidelines. We're looking for a proven sales leader-a true player-coach-to lead our Switzerland Named Sales Team. You'll be a high-impact, hands-on leader, driving the team to hunt and close multi-million dollar deals with the region's largest enterprise and Fortune 1000 accounts. If you have a track record of building and scaling elite sales teams, a deep-seated desire to win, and are ready to lead from the front, this is your opportunity.
As a Sales Manager on the DACH team, you will own the end-to-end success of the Switzerland Named Sales Team. This is a player-coach role where you will be expected to not only manage but actively mentor, coach, and strategize with your team on their most critical deals. Your mission is to double down on our growth with a relentless focus on hunting and winning new logo enterprise accounts. You will be directly accountable for driving significant revenue growth, building a world-class team, and solidifying Cloudflare's market position in Switzerland.
The position will require leadership that spans go-to-market strategy development, managing Enterprise Account Executives and key account planning program development and implementation, executive relationship mapping and alignment, cultivating deep levels of trust and product co-creation, balancing short term with long term sales cycles and collaborating extensively cross-functionally to bring to bear product, marketing, support, success, solution engineering and channel onto our highest growth potential accounts. The goal is cultivating delighted, referenceable, multi-million dollar (ACV) large enterprise Cloudflare customers who obtain business value from today's portfolio and our future roadmap.
Drive a high-performance sales culture centered on accountability and results. Your success will be measured by your team's ability to consistently exceed quarterly and annual targets. This means:
- Pipeline Generation: Instill a "hunt" mentality and a proactive approach to building and accelerating a robust pipeline of new enterprise logo opportunities.
- Deal Execution: Provide hands-on coaching and strategy on complex, multi-million-dollar deals. You won't be just a manager-you'll be the deal quarterback, actively involved in everything from discovery to negotiation.
- Forecasting Accuracy: Implement and enforce a rigorous forecasting methodology to ensure predictable and accurate results for the business.
Examples of desired skills, knowledge and qualifications
- Minimum 10+ years of sales leadership experience, with a proven track record of managing and scaling a high-performing enterprise sales team. Candidates must have been a top-performing individual contributor prior to moving into leadership.
- Over-Quota Achievement: A consistent history of leading teams that significantly exceed quota (e.g., 120%+ of quota achievement). We are looking for a winner.
- Player-Coach Mentality: Demonstrable experience in a hands-on leadership role, actively participating in deal strategy, customer meetings, and negotiations.
- Tough but Fair Leadership: The ability to hold people accountable to a high standard, manage performance, and make difficult decisions when necessary.
- Strong Business Acumen: Experience leading teams that sell complex solutions to C-level executives in large enterprises across various sectors.
- Fluency in German and English required, and additionally French preferred.
Top Skills
Corporate Networking
Network Performance
Sase
Sd-Wan
Security
Zero Trust
Cloudflare London, England Office
Riverside Building, 6th Floor, County Hall/The, Belvedere Rd, London, United Kingdom, SE1 7PB
Similar Jobs at Cloudflare
Cloud • Information Technology • Security • Software • Cybersecurity
The Solutions Engineer drives technical sales and customer success by designing tailored Cloudflare solutions and collaborating across teams to meet customer needs.
Top Skills:
BashJavaScriptPython
What you need to know about the London Tech Scene
London isn't just a hub for established businesses; it's also a nursery for innovation. Boasting one of the most recognized fintech ecosystems in Europe, attracting billions in investments each year, London's success has made it a go-to destination for startups looking to make their mark. Top U.K. companies like Hoptin, Moneybox and Marshmallow have already made the city their base — yet fintech is just the beginning. From healthtech to renewable energy to cybersecurity and beyond, the city's startups are breaking new ground across a range of industries.

